Real Salt Lake game notes

September 15, 2006 - Major League Soccer (MLS)
Real Salt Lake News Release


Real Salt Lake and FC Dallas play the first game of a home-and-home series over the next two weekends that will likely have a massive effect on the final look of the Western Conference table. Real Salt Lake is undefeated in nine of its last 11 at Rice-Eccles, but is now five points out of a playoff spot with five matches remaining - Saturday is the first of two games left at home as RSL finds itself in a must-win situation. With a victory on Saturday (or the failure of the Los Angeles Galaxy to win), front-running FC Dallas will become the first team in the West to claim a postseason berth.

RSL will be without Budweiser Golden Boot leader Jeff Cunningham, whose 15 goals and 10 assists lead the league in both categories. Cunningham, out for Saturday due to yellow-card accumulation, has factored in 25 of RSL's 36 goals on the season (69.4%) and is on pace to shatter the ratio set by current teammate Jason Kreis during his 1999 MVP season with the Dallas Burn. In Cunningham's place will be St. Kitts & Nevis FW Atiba Harris, who will depart on Sunday for his nation's CONCACAF Gold Cup Qualifier next week. Due to the Cunningham suspension, MF Chris Klein and MF Medhi Ballouchy will become the lone RSL players to appear in all 28 games this season.

HEAD-TO-HEAD

ALL-TIME (6 meetings): Real 1 win (0 shootout), 5 goals ... FC Dallas 5 wins (0 shootout), 10 goals ... 0 draws

AT SALT LAKE: (3 meetings): Real 1 wins (0 shootout), 3 goals ... FC Dallas 2 wins (0 shootout), 3 goals ... 0 draws

- This is the third of four meetings this season between the clubs, the second of two at Rice-Eccles Stadium, as the teams conclude the season series on back-to-back weekends.

- A year ago, FC Dallas won three of the four meetings between the clubs in Real's inaugural season, winning both at home. The first meeting was played at the Cotton Bowl while the second was played at Pizza Hut Park - the first league victory for the Hoops in their new home ground.

- RSL's victory on July 23 at Rice-Eccles was the only time in their inaugural season they scored three or more goals in a league match.

- Coaches record: John Ellinger v DAL: P6 W1 L5 D0 ... Colin Clarke vs. RSL: P6 W5 L1 D0
